第21章 NetworkManager の DHCP の設定
NetworkManager は、DHCP に関連するさまざまな設定オプションを提供します。たとえば、ビルトイン DHCP クライアント (デフォルト) または外部クライアントを使用するように NetworkManager を設定したり、個々のプロファイルの DHCP 設定に影響を与えることができます。
21.1. NetworkManager の DHCP クライアントの変更 リンクのコピーリンクがクリップボードにコピーされました!
デフォルトでは、NetworkManager は内部 DHCP クライアントを使用します。ただし、ビルトインクライアントが提供しない機能を備えた DHCP クライアントが必要な場合は、代わりに dhclient を使用するように NetworkManager を設定できます。
RHEL は dhcpcd を提供しないため、NetworkManager はこのクライアントを使用できないことに注意してください。
手順
次のコンテンツで
/etc/NetworkManager/conf.d/dhcp-client.confファイルを作成します。[main] dhcp=dhclient
[main] dhcp=dhclientCopy to Clipboard Copied! Toggle word wrap Toggle overflow dhcpパラメーターをinternal(デフォルト) またはdhclientに設定できます。dhcpパラメーターをdhclientに設定した場合は、dhcp-clientパッケージをインストールします。dnf install dhcp-client
# dnf install dhcp-clientCopy to Clipboard Copied! Toggle word wrap Toggle overflow NetworkManager を再起動します。
systemctl restart NetworkManager
# systemctl restart NetworkManagerCopy to Clipboard Copied! Toggle word wrap Toggle overflow 再起動すると、すべてのネットワーク接続が一時的に中断されることに注意してください。
検証
/var/log/messagesログファイルで、次のようなエントリーを検索します。Apr 26 09:54:19 server NetworkManager[27748]: <info> [1650959659.8483] dhcp-init: Using DHCP client 'dhclient'
Apr 26 09:54:19 server NetworkManager[27748]: <info> [1650959659.8483] dhcp-init: Using DHCP client 'dhclient'Copy to Clipboard Copied! Toggle word wrap Toggle overflow このログエントリーは、NetworkManager が DHCP クライアントとして
dhclientを使用していることを確認します。